I was asked by another neighbour to collect some made to measure stocking to improve Mr C's circulation. After a lovely power walk through the town, I was met with a long SOCIAL DISTANCED queue for the pharmacy. If you've not been, pharmacies are a weird experience these days - though at least the weather was nice for standing outside!! After successfully navigating the pharmacy queue, I wandered back to deliver the package to Mr and Mrs C who were very grateful! A lovely way to spend the lunch hour!
